Ruxandra Andriescu

  • Title
    Assistant Coach

Ruxandra Andriescu was named the assistant coach for both the men's and women's tennis team in 2015. Andriescu came to the Hilltop from James Madison University where she was a four-year letterwinner for the Dukes.

Andriescu assists Ernst in all aspects of both the men’s and women’s program.

At JMU, Andriescu was named to Third Team All-CAA as a singles player. She was also named the JMU Athletic Director Scholar-Athlete and to the CAA All-Academic Team. On the court, she had a winning record playing No. 2-6 singles and No. 2 doubles. Off the court, she was both the president and treasurer of the Student-Athlete Advisory Committee (SAAC) as well as a member of the Dean’s List and on the President’s List. Andriescu also volunteered at the Harrisonburg Rehabilitation Center, Sunnyside Retirement Community and the Veterans Affairs Medical Center.

She graduated with a bachelor’s of science in May 2014 majoring in biology with a minor in computer information systems.

Prior to college, the Brampton, Ontario native was ranked among the top 10 U-18 players in Canada and the top five U-16 players.

Andriescu comes to the Hilltop with extensive coaching experience instructing both adults and children. She has worked at a number of tennis clubs in the Washington, D.C., area including Yates Field House.

Andriescu is currently pursuing her master’s degree in health systems administration from Georgetown.
